At least five persons, including a soldier and a local hunter, were killed following an attack by armed criminals on a private dredging site in Magbon Etido, Mowe, Ogun State, the Ogun State Police Command has confirmed.
The command also disclosed that four persons were abducted during the attack. While one of the victims was rescued alive during a joint security operation, the bodies of the remaining three abductees were later recovered.
In a statement, the police dismissed reports linking the incident to banditry, insisting that preliminary investigations indicate it was an isolated criminal attack.
According to the command, the attackers stormed the dredging site and engaged security personnel on duty, leading to the death of a soldier, while another soldier sustained injuries and is currently receiving treatment.
Following a distress call, police operatives, working in collaboration with the military and other security agencies, launched a coordinated search-and-rescue mission to track down the assailants and secure the release of the kidnapped victims.
The operation led to the successful rescue of one abductee. However, the remains of the other three victims were later discovered, suggesting they were killed by their captors.
The police further revealed that a local hunter assisting security operatives during the bush-combing exercise was killed in an encounter with the fleeing criminals.
The command said sustained pressure mounted by the joint security team resulted in the neutralisation of one of the suspects, while efforts were ongoing to apprehend other members of the gang.
Ogun Police Public Relations Officer, DSP Oluseyi Babaseyi, stated that investigations so far had not established any connection between the incident and banditry activities, contrary to speculation in some quarters.
“The incident remains an isolated criminal attack,” the command said, adding that tactical operations and investigations were continuing.
The police assured residents of Mowe and surrounding communities that the situation had been brought under control and that security presence in the area had been reinforced to prevent any further attacks.
The command also commended the collaboration between the police, military and other security stakeholders in responding swiftly to the incident.
While extending condolences to the families of those who lost their lives, the police urged residents to remain calm and continue supporting security agencies with credible information that could aid the arrest of the fleeing suspects.
